Has anybody done this? I couldn't find a thread for it.
I have recently acquired 2 older engines and one of them is an odd-fire (no crank offset). Seems to be a stronger crank. Since it has the same firing order, I was thinking of putting my 1985 gn top end (heads, intake,etc) on it instead of the 79 block. Block seems the same, a few minor differences but should work. I think the main problem would be that newer head gaskets are thicker, therefore I will have a pushrod issue. Easily overcome I would think.
If nobody has done it, I guess it should get done for the sake of knowledge? I would be sure it has been done but???
